Default File-not found when starting the game

I've been playing men of war for awhile now but now when i start it up using steam i get this error


File not found- resource/set/regristry.reg(eiorepository.cpp 274)

> main

product_name v.1.11.3 stantard

unknown


any help will be appreciated

This.

I happened to get this error when I was screwing around with the game.pak (trying to overwrite the font- ended up getting it, but the fonts didn't work).

If you bought the game from Steam, just right click on Men of War in the games list and choose properties. Click the 'local files' tab and then choose 'verify integrity of game cache'. It'll detect the file being corrupt and download/install the new one.
